Breaking Down the Hype: How Quantum Computing is Revolutionizing Drug Discovery

Posted on June 17, 2025 By Andrew Garfield No Comments on Breaking Down the Hype: How Quantum Computing is Revolutionizing Drug Discovery

The pharmaceutical industry has long been plagued by a daunting challenge: discovering new, effective treatments for complex diseases. The sheer number of possible molecular combinations, coupled with the time-consuming and costly nature of traditional trial-and-error approaches, has made the task seem almost insurmountable. However, a new kid on the block is poised to shake things up: quantum computing.

At its core, quantum computing leverages the principles of quantum mechanics to perform calculations that are exponentially faster and more powerful than those of classical computers. This has significant implications for fields like chemistry, where the complexity of molecular interactions makes traditional computational methods increasingly impractical.

The Quantum Advantage

In the context of drug discovery, quantum computing can be applied in several key areas:

1. Molecular simulation: By modeling the behavior of molecules at a quantum level, researchers can predict how potential drugs will interact with their target biomolecules. This reduces the risk of failed compounds and accelerates the development of effective treatments.

2. Lead optimization: Quantum computing can help identify the most promising lead compounds by simulating their interactions with various biological systems. This enables researchers to refine their designs and improve the chances of successful clinical trials.

3. Virtual screening: Quantum computing can quickly scan vast libraries of molecular structures to identify potential candidates for further investigation. This approach has the potential to significantly reduce the number of compounds that need to be synthesized and tested.

Industry Leaders Take Note

Several pharmaceutical companies, including Pfizer, Merck, and AstraZeneca, have already begun exploring the potential of quantum computing for drug discovery. These early adopters recognize the potential for quantum computing to revolutionize the way they develop new treatments.

The Future of Drug Discovery

As the field continues to evolve, it’s clear that quantum computing will play an increasingly important role in the development of new medicines. By harnessing the power of quantum mechanics, researchers can unlock new insights into the complex interactions between molecules and biomolecules. This, in turn, will enable the creation of more effective treatments for a wide range of diseases.

Conclusion

Quantum computing is poised to revolutionize the pharmaceutical industry, offering a game-changing approach to drug discovery. By applying quantum principles to the complex world of molecular interactions, researchers can accelerate the development of new treatments and improve the chances of successful clinical trials. As the field continues to evolve, one thing is clear: the future of drug discovery is quantum.
